Fifth Harmony's Camila Cabello wins our latest poll

Tickets for next year's Glastonbury Festival recently went on sale (and subsequently sold out incredibly quickly) and we ran a poll to find the artist you would most want to headline. 

So far, we know that Radiohead will take to the Pyramid stage next summer, but neither Daft Punk nor the Stone Roses will be offered headlining sets. We opened the question up to you to discover the most wanted act for the coveted slot and we can now announce the winner. 

In first place, with an impressive 51% of the total vote, is Fifth Harmony's Camila Cabello. The talented vocalist and songwriter has made a huge impact as one fifth of the popular girl group, but she has also enjoyed solo success with her Shawn Mendes duet on "I Know What You Did Last Summer" and her latest solo outing, "Bad Things" with Machine Gun Kelly, was also well received

Queen and Adam Lambert finished in second place with 31% of the total vote and Adam Lambert as a solo artist was just behind at No.3 with 15% of the vote.
